What is interscholastic athletics?
Interscholastic athletics means any athletic or sports activity (including cheerleading) in which the competition is between or among different schools.
What are the requirements for a sports physical in Wisconsin?
The WIAA requires student-athletes to complete a sports physical every other year. During a physical, the physician will take your child's complete health history, perform an orthopedic screening, examine the heart and lungs, and make sure your child is at his or her best to compete.
